• Empty, intact aerosol cans can be safely recycled along with other metal packaging
• Aerosols are made from either steel or aluminium, which are infinitely recyclable in Australia
• Aerosols are used in the bathroom, kitchen, laundry, shed and garage so remember to recycle them from all over the house

Recent changes in WA mean most councils no longer accept aerosols in their yellow lid bins, but there are numerous locations around Perth and WA that you can take them for free. See the list here: www.wastenet.net.au
